The games started as a kickstarter project, with a lot of promises which included voice acting, in the end the director abandoned the project and just gave an unfinished game. The game itself is just a headache for simple minded story and always changing perspective of the story without giving hint to the reader, even the price realese was as expensive as another well known titles of the same genere. Is sad that a game with good art was bad handeled for an awful writing and bad direction.

Competent seems the best word to describe this visual novel. It is neither the best nor the worst I have read, nor do I regret reading it. The story is a bit of a cauldron of cliches, with an amnesiac protagonist right off the bat and plot twists I saw coming from a mile away. Despite this, the story was still interesting and I finished all the routes. Some of the events are rather hard to believe, which significantly detracts from any pathos the writers have built up. When I stop reading to google 'can you really die by biting off your tongue?' it's not a good sign. (Apparently the answer is: yes, but very unlikely). Overall though the characters are good, with a decent attempt at creating complexity. The relationships between the characters seemed a but bizarre though - once the protagonist finds his love interest he seems not to care for any other of his former friends, leaving them to deal with their issues by themselves. [spoiler]Poor Megumi, it seems to be inferred, is murdered by her teacher if Hideaki opts for Shiro - and nobody seems to give a rat's backside[/spoiler] It left me with a bad taste in my mouth, particularly on the later routes where I'd already learned most of the character's backstories only to have to watch as Hideaki blithely ignores them, or worse. The choices are fairly straightforward, so there didn't seem to be any way of combining the routes so that going out with one girl didn't entail you being a total git to the others. The pacing feels a little odd in places, particularly with the rather pointless calender system which certainly only confused me. There are surely better ways to show the passing of time? The art is nice, which is all I can really say. Although some of the female sprites seem to lack casual clothes - Poor Shiro wears her school uniform all year round it seems, despite CGs showing that she owns a rather adorable blue dress. Overall, if you really like visual novels, then get on sale. There isn't really anything here which isn't done better somewhere else, but at the same time...it's not bad. Competent, as I say.
This game reminds me of Yume Miru Kusuri. It is a visual novel that deals with dark themes and if you don't make the right choices will end badly for your love interest... and possibly all of them, since without your input most of them will still be in their particular trouble. The only one not so much is Chinatsu, whose issue... well, you really can't help with that one... Anyway, the three other girls are Yui, who has suffered from bullying to an extent where she tries to be a loner. Shiro, who loves music, but whose father... is a bit of a dirtbag. And Megumi, who is dealing with the death of her sister... which she believes she may have caused while trying to save her from a pedophile... who is now free and stalking HER... There is also a failure route, if you don't manage to pursue any of the four girls... and it ends slightly badly... Do try it if you have the willpower and stomach for it. There is a more explicit version out there, and rumors of a patch that may or may not ever come to fruition...
